More of less consistent from WP:FRAT is the idea that it would be reasonable for (random greek letters) Beta Beta Omicron to include a list of chapters, However if the number of chapters is larger than a certain number it is *encouraged* that the list be split out into List of Beta Beta Omicron chapters and thus the notability of the chapter list is the notability of the Fraternity/Sorority. And for references, the last edition of Baird's Manual of American College Fraternities came out in 1991, but that for later chapters, primary sources are acceptable.Naraht (talk) 16:49, 22 October 2014 (UTC)[reply]
